Harriet Healey McAfee, 81, wife of Thomas Franklin McAfee III, died Wednesday, October 21, 2015.

Harriet attended St. Mary's Catholic School and graduated from Greenville High School in 1952. She continued to keep in touch with her high school friends through the 1952 Greenville High "Lunch Bunch". Harriet was a very devoted member of Prince of Peace Catholic Church and supported many charitable endeavors. She was a devoted wife, mother and grandmother.

Surviving, in addition to her husband, are three sons, Thomas F. McAfee IV and his wife, Lois, of Greenville; William H. McAfee of Anderson, and John F. McAfee and his wife, Preston, of Greenville; three sisters, Joan Healey Fricke of Knoxville, TN, Nancy Healey Smith of Newton, IA, and Marilyn Healey Gleaton and her husband, Joe, of Greenville; four grandchildren, Elizabeth Ann McAfee, Thomas F. McAfee V, John F. "Jay" McAfee, and C. Allen McAfee. She was predeceased by a son, Stephen M. McAfee.
